Intra-assay Precision (Precision within an assay): CV%<8% | ||||||
Three samples of known concentration were tested twenty times on one plate to assess. | ||||||
Inter-assay Precision (Precision between assays): CV%<10% | ||||||
Three samples of known concentration were tested in twenty assays to assess. | ||||||
To assess the linearity of the assay, samples were spiked with high concentrations of bovine IL-2 in various matrices and diluted with the Sample Diluent to produce samples with values within the dynamic range of the assay. | ||||||

The recovery of bovine IL-2 spiked to levels throughout the range of the assay in various matrices was evaluated. Samples were diluted prior to assay as directed in the Sample Preparation section. | ||||||
Sample Type | Average % Recovery | Range | ||||
Serum (n=5) | 102 | 95-109 | ||||
EDTA plasma (n=4) | 90 | 83-97 | ||||

This ELISA kit provides quantitative measurement of interleukin-2 (IL-2) in bovine samples, supporting immunological research where T-cell activation and proliferative signaling are central to the study design. Because bovine IL-2 is a critical readout in vaccination trials, parasite challenge models, and mastitis immunology, this kit is engineered to capture the cytokine across both resting and stimulated conditions.
Detection Range: The 0.156–10 ng/mL range spans from baseline circulating IL-2 levels through the elevated concentrations seen in mitogen-stimulated PBMC supernatants and inflamed tissue homogenates. Most activated bovine lymphocyte cultures produce IL-2 within this window, minimizing the need for sample dilution or concentration steps.
Sensitivity: At 0.078 ng/mL, the kit detects IL-2 in unstimulated or weakly stimulated samples where secretion is minimal, such as early post-vaccination time points or naïve control conditions that still require quantifiable baseline values.
Sample Compatibility: Validation across serum, plasma, and tissue homogenates enables paired systemic and local immune profiling — for example, comparing circulating IL-2 with mammary gland or lymph node tissue levels during infectious challenge studies.
Assay Efficiency: The 1–5 hour protocol and 50–100 µL sample volume accommodate limited-volume calf blood draws and high-throughput screening of multiple vaccination cohorts within a single working day.
This kit is directly applicable to bovine vaccine efficacy studies, Th1 immune response characterization, and infectious disease models including bovine tuberculosis and theileriosis.
